The proposed MISO-J2501 project is a 150 MW solar generation project located in Goodhue County, Minnesota. Interconnection to the grid is planned through the North Rochester 345 kV point of interconnection. The project was entered into the MISO interconnection queue on September 13, 2022, with a proposed commercial operation date of November 1, 2024. Its interconnection status is currently in the Cluster Study phase.
Northern States Power Company is the utility associated with the project. The project consists of 150 MW of solar photovoltaic generation.
